Emerald Communities Hires Diana Jamison as Chief Financial Officer

by Jeff Shaw

REDMOND, Wash. — Emerald Communities, a nonprofit owner-operator based in Redmond, Washington, has hired Diana Jamison as vice president and chief financial officer (VP-CFO).

Jamison will be responsible for the overall strategic and operational aspects of finance, accounting and information technology. She will work closely with the president and CEO of Emerald Communities, senior management, the board of directors, residents and numerous community partners to ensure Emerald Communities and its senior living properties Heron’s Key and Emerald Heights all meet their financial and business goals.

Prior to joining Emerald Communities, Jamison had nearly two decades of experience in nonprofit seniors housing organizations. During this time, she led finance and accounting teams to achieve strategic goals and financial targets.

She brings extensive experience in strategic leadership, financial planning and analysis, reporting, financial modeling, risk management, accounting and team leadership.

Jamison received her bachelor’s degree in business administration with an option in accounting from California State University, East Bay.
